Apollo Hospitals in Pact with US Firm to Launch Healthcare Drones

Concept of launching healthcare drone was introduced by the Apollo Hospitals and Zipline at an international conference which was organised in Hyderabad, where the state secretary of Telangana for industries, Mr. Jayesh Ranjan, Dr. Sangita Reddy and top executives of Zipline were present at the event.

India Launches Global Cancer Care Network, 11 Nations Want to Join in

K N Vyas, Department of Atomic Energy (DAE) secretary and Atomic Energy Commission chairman, after launching the global cancer care network in Vienna on Tuesday on the sidelines of 63rd General conference of IAEA, said, “I am happy to announce that India is launching “NCG-Vishwam Cancer Care Connect”(NCG-Vishwam 3C). Vishwam is a Sanskrit word meaning ‘universal’ or ‘global’. Through this connect, we shall join hands with all interested partner countries in our fight against cancer.”

Government of Maharashtra, Zipline and SII Announce India’s First Autonomous Instant Drone Delivery Service

The revolutionary new service, which is expected to launch operations in early 2020, is part of Government of Maharashtra’s bold vision of using drone delivery to establish universal, seven-days-a-week access to lifesaving and critical medicines for each of its 120 million citizens over the coming years. Zipline drones will make on-demand and emergency deliveries of blood products, vaccines and life-saving medications.

History of Yoga

The practice of Yoga is believed to have started with the very dawn of civilization. The science of yoga has its origin thousands of years ago, long before the first religions or belief systems were born. In the yogic lore, Shiva is seen as the first yogi or Adiyogi, and the first Guru or Adi Guru.

Govt Working on Setting Up Nationwide ‘AYUSH Grid’

The move is in line with the government’s digital India motto. Prime Minister Narendra Modi too had last week at a Yoga Awards ceremony emphasised on the need to create a homogenous system by setting up ‘AYUSH Grid’ on the lines of one nation, one tax and one nation, one mobility card.

India to Get 75 New Medical Colleges in Next 3 Years, Centre to Spend INR 24,375 Crore on Them

Continuing the focus on the creation of health care infrastructure, the Central Government had earlier approved to establish 58 new medical colleges attached with existing district/referral hospitals under Phase-I and 24 under Phase-II. Of this, 39 medical colleges under Phase-I, have already started functioning, while the remaining 19 would be made functional by 2020-21. Under Phase-II, 18 new medical colleges have been approved.
